Job Summary

Consultant for the Portfolio Management Office within capital markets, partnering with Product Owners and Project Managers to consolidate updates, risks, and financials across portfolios; creates dashboards and reports for senior stakeholders using Excel, Power BI, and Clarity, while coordinating with cross-functional teams globally.
Location: Pune
Workplace: Onsite
Employment Type: Full time
Job Function: Consulting & Advisory

Key Responsibilities

  • •Collaborate with Product Owner and Project Managers to collate key updates and risks on multiple projects and communicate outcomes clearly to senior stakeholders.
  • •Monitor and report productivity savings for each portfolio and initiative in coordination with cross-functional teams globally.
  • •Monitor monthly financials for each portfolio and project and communicate outcomes to key stakeholders.
  • •Operate independently with in-depth knowledge of the business unit and related areas, interacting with committees and senior management.
  • •Utilize Excel, Power BI, and Clarity to track information, prepare dashboards, and analyze project expenses and costs.

Key Requirements

  • •6 to 7 years of proven experience in Project Management within the capital markets domain.
  • •Strong analytical skills with logical reasoning to solve complex problems and support decision making.
  • •Expertise in financial analysis, cost-benefit analysis, and stakeholder coordination.
  • •Hands-on proficiency with project management and dashboarding tools like Accel DevOps, Clarity, Power BI, and Microsoft Excel.
  • •Ability to manage multiple projects and collaborate effectively with global, cross-functional teams.
